Star Wars Eclipse is a new game revealed by Quantic Dream
At the Game Awards, a new Star Wars game was announced. The game is called Star Wars Eclipse, and it appears to be set during the series' High Republic Era, which has been termed the "Golden Age of Jedi."
Star Wars Eclipse is a brand-new video game IP for the franchise, with no ties to previous installments. It's expected that new entrants will be an interactive cinematic experience in the vein of Quantic Dream's previous titles, such as Detroit: Become Human, Heavy Rain, and Beyond Two Souls.
"An intricately branching action-adventure game that can be experienced in various ways, and puts the destinies of numerous playable characters in your hands," according to the game's official trailer. This makes it even more probable that it will follow in the footsteps of previous Quantic games, albeit with a more action-oriented twist.
The game will take place in the Outer Rim and will contain never-before-seen Star Wars species and planets. Star Wars Eclipse, like a lot of Star Wars media, will focus on the political side of the universe from a long time ago in a galaxy far, far away.
